Krista Sipherd, Director at Kid’s Country Learning Center in Monroe, Washington
After school classroom I met Krista for the first time this week, and it felt like catching up with an old co-worker — warm, easy, and full of purpose. Her passion for early learning is rooted in a lifetime of caring. Growing up with four siblings, she learned early what it means to nurture and protect.
